How they compare
Eastern Europe currently reports 26.87 million against 22.45 million in Bahamas, a difference of 4.43 million.
That makes Eastern Europe's figure about 1.2 times Bahamas's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 9 shared years of data; in 2010 it was Bahamas ahead.
Bahamas ranks 26th and Eastern Europe ranks 25th of 68 countries.
Eastern Europe has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
